  • Juan Bautista de Anza: Basque Explorer in the New World, 1693-1740
  • Written by author Donald T. Garate
  • Published by University of Nevada Press, 2003/05/31
  • The name of Juan Bautista de Anza the younger is a fairly familiar one in the contemporary Southwest because of the various streets, schools, and other places that bear his name. Few people, however, are familiar with his father, the elder Juan Bautista d
